Trump Expresses Gratitude to Muslim Supporters at White House Iftar

During a recent iftar at the White House, Donald Trump extended his heartfelt thanks to the “hundreds of thousands” of Muslim Americans who played a pivotal role in his election as president. The event celebrated the breaking of the fast during Ramadan and emphasized unity and appreciation.

The iftar event was attended by notable guests, including members of the Saudi community. It served as a moment to reflect on the contributions of Muslim Americans in shaping the political landscape. Trump’s acknowledgment highlights the importance of inclusivity in his administration and fosters a sense of community among diverse groups.
